Most couples who start the divorce process are not prepared and frequently are not the same page.  This lack of readiness and preparedness for a divorce can either cause a divorce to deteriorate into a competitive right or cause a premature end to a marriage.  The decision to get a divorce is among the most critical decisions that an individual can make, and the consequences can last a lifetime or at least for many years.  This is a very important decision that requires more attention than is usual for both the professional divorce lawyers in Houston Texas and the couple.  It is its own unique process. After a couple has prepared and is ready to go, they will be able to start on the divorce with both parties being on the same page.  That can help to eliminate the majority of the financial and emotional struggles that can cause a divorce to become ruthless and adversarial.

The key is time :

If you are considering leaving your spouse, think about the amount of time you spend together.  It is critical in 2018 to make it a priority to make date night appointments, and to do things as a couple on a consistent basis, even if it’s just having a cup of coffee in the morning at home or exercising together.

Encourage each other :

At times we might forget to give our partners encouragement, especially during stressful times.  When a crisis occurs, be there for one another.  Give advice and cheer on your partner.  Remind them of past situations that the two of you had to overcome.

Learn how to deal with conflict :

Every couple argues.  However, there is a right and wrong way to go about this.  It is normal and natural but avoids blaming and name-calling. If you are often stubborn and have a hard time admitting you are wrong, then work on those traits and how to make compromises with your spouse.  Be willing to offer and ask for forgiveness and apologize.

Don’t take your spouse for granted & Be your best self :

When individuals get into a relationship, they often feel they don’t need to worry anymore about impressing their spouse and then later, they forget to focus on things such as their appearance or health.

Give small gifts :

We really do mean small. Get your partner a small gift or leave a romantic note before heading to work.  A small gesture can help to keep that spark alive and demonstrate that you care about them.

Accept your differences

Whenever a couple of fight, each one expects their partner to be the one that has to change.  However, to the relationship to work, it is important to accept the fact that you can’t make people change, and that differences are often a good thing.

The reason that so many people don’t consider preparing for a divorce is that they assume that the sooner they can get away from a stressful situation that the better off they will be.  It is natural for individuals who are part of a difficult marriage to hope their divorce can be finalized as soon as possible so that they can get on with life.  This is also often encouraged by friends and family.  They feel hurt for their family member and believe in the myth that the faster the divorce can be completed, the sooner that everything can go back to normal. In most cases, however, the opposite occurs.  Couples who rush into leaving their marriages don’t have any time to really evaluate their options, thoughts, or feelings.  This results in them being unprepared for the complex legal system, roller coaster of all their emotions, and all the life-changing decisions that must be made.  Frequently they end up making agreements that are unsustainable, and rather than the situation improving, they frequently discover that all they have done is swapped one set of issues for another set. That is why it isn’t surprising that they frequently end up in long court cases, and it often takes years to get through the divorce process instead of ending it quickly as they had hoped for.

How Are Auto Accident Compensations Calculated? – 5 Things To Note

Auto accident cases are disastrous in nature. You never know what types of compensation you have to bear. Auto accident compensations can make your life easier once you know the exact amount you can claim from the other party due to whom you are suffering. Proper planning can help you to achieve your goals appropriately. Here you need to make sure that you do not make the wrong calculation as it is a matter of your survival, and this compensation amount can save your life. On What Factors Auto Accident Cases Calculations Are Conducted?    There are several factors depending on which auto accident compensations are calculated. First, ensure that you do not make the wrong calculation of compensation for auto accident cases.    1. Medical Expenses    The medical expenses resulting from the accident are one of the significant factors of calculation that you need to make for your auto accident compensation case. Here there are several factors of calculations you need to take care of while calculating the medical expenses of your auto accident cases:-   What is the cost of your treatment? What amount of money do you have to invest for your surgeries? Doctors visit costs. Ambulance ride expenses after the accident. Daily costs involved in your medical treatment after the accident. These are some of the core issues you need to avoid your car accident cases. In addition, it will help you to meet the medical-related costs in the best possible ways. If you are not confident enough with your calculation, seek help from an attorney. How can an attorney help you? Click here to learn more. 2. Lost Wages   The amount of money you lose is another issue you need to take care of while calculating lost wages for your auto accident compensation. In case of the lost wages, there are series of calculations you need to make for meeting the need of your auto accident wages:-      Unpaid leaves from work. Loss of incentives. Bonuses. Loss of family income. Take care of all these factors while calculating the compensation money for your auto car accident claim. 3. Suffering & Pain Pain and suffering are the common causes of auto car accident cases. Some pain and suffering are temporary, while others are permanent. The pain that lasts longer has a long-term impact on your body. For this, you may have to invest money later. In addition, you must calculate the future medical bills that you will suffer from the auto car accident. It also forms a part of your auto car accident claim. It is one of the most difficult types of damage that one must calculate while you suffer from severe pain and suffering. Proper planning here holds the key to help you in getting rid of this situation as quickly as possible. 4. Amount Of Emotional Distress    Emotional damages and mental trauma are very severe in car accident injuries that you cannot avoid. Seeking treatment of licensed mental health professionals can work well in your favor. In addition, documentation of the car accident damage can make your calculation accurate. If you have documented the extent of mental trauma and emotional distress you suffered from the auto car accident. In that case, it can also come under the purview of the car accident injuries calculation. 5. Chances Of Property Damages    You can also calculate the property damage caused due to the car accident. The fair market value of your car is also totaled depending on which you can make your calculation.   You have the right to claim the damage of the property that has caused havoc in your life. However, you have to make your choices depending on some rational parameters that are accepted in the eyes of the law. Auto Accident Cases Calculations Requirements Whenever you have faced auto car accident cases, you must consider the mentioned factors to make your calculations perfect. You must not make your choices in the wrong way. Proper planning holds the key that can make things possible in your favor. Building A Strong Defense Against False Sex Crime Accusations

In a world where justice is paramount, accusations of sex crimes are among the most serious and emotionally charged. However, it's essential to remember that accusations can be false, and innocent lives can be profoundly affected by such allegations. If you or a loved one is facing false sex crime accusations, the importance of a robust defence cannot be overstated. This article delves into the crucial strategies for building a strong defense against false sex crime accusations, ensuring that justice prevails and truth prevails. Selecting A Defense Attorney Who Specializes In Violent Crimes False Allegations One of the pivotal steps in securing a solid defense is choosing the right legal representation. A skilled attorney can mean the difference between an unjust conviction and a favorable outcome. When it comes to defending against false sex crime accusations, enlisting the expertise of a violent crime defense lawyer is of paramount importance. These legal professionals specialize in navigating the complexities of violent crime cases, which often involve intense emotions and intricate legal procedures. Gathering Alibi And Witness Evidence To counter false accusations, collecting strong alibi and witness evidence is critical. Establishing that you were not at the alleged location during the time of the incident can be a compelling defense strategy. Reliable alibis supported by concrete evidence, such as surveillance footage, credit card receipts, or eyewitness accounts, can significantly weaken the prosecution's case. A skilled defense attorney will work tirelessly to gather and present this evidence effectively, casting doubt on the validity of the accusations. Dissecting Inconsistencies In The Accuser's Testimony Inconsistencies in the accuser's testimony can be a powerful tool in your defence arsenal. Memory can be fragile, and emotions surrounding a traumatic event can lead to varying accounts. A meticulous analysis of the accuser's statements can uncover contradictions or changes in their narrative, which can cast doubt on the veracity of their claims. Your defence attorney, with a keen eye for detail, can skillfully cross-examine the accuser, exposing these inconsistencies and raising doubts about their credibility. Exploring Motives Behind False Accusations False accusations can stem from a variety of motives, ranging from personal vendettas to attempts at financial gain or seeking revenge. Unraveling these underlying motives can significantly strengthen your defense. Investigating the relationship between you and the accuser, their history, and any potential ulterior motives they may have can provide valuable context for the jury or judge. By presenting a plausible alternative explanation for the accusations, you can undermine the prosecution's case. Highlighting Prior Inaccuracies In Accuser's Statements If the accuser has a history of making inaccurate statements or false claims, this information can be instrumental in challenging their credibility. Your defense attorney will meticulously review the accuser's past statements, police reports, or any previous legal actions involving them. Any instances of dishonesty or exaggeration can be used to show a pattern of behaviour that raises doubts about the veracity of their current accusations. This strategy can be particularly effective in swaying the opinions of jurors or the judge. Conclusion Facing false sex crime accusations is a daunting experience that requires a well-thought-out defence strategy. Selecting a defence attorney who specializes in violent crimes and false allegations can be the cornerstone of your defence. These legal experts understand the nuances of such cases and possess the skills to navigate the intricate legal landscape. Gathering alibi and witness evidence, dissecting inconsistencies in the accuser's testimony, exploring motives behind false accusations, and highlighting prior inaccuracies in the accuser's statements are all essential components of a robust defence. As the scales of justice strive to maintain equilibrium, it is essential to remember that everyone is entitled to a fair trial and the presumption of innocence until proven guilty. By building a strong defense against false sex crime accusations, you not only safeguard your own rights but also contribute to the integrity of the legal system itself. The road to justice may be arduous, but with the right strategies and a dedicated legal team, truth and fairness can ultimately prevail. Can You File A Claim In A Single Car Accident?

Car accidents can be complex and stressful situations, but what happens when you're involved in a single-car accident? Can you file a claim in such cases? The short answer is yes, you can often file a claim in a single-car accident, but the process and outcome will depend on various factors, including the circumstances of the accident, the type of insurance you have, and the applicable laws in your jurisdiction. Here, we want to explore the ins and outs of filing a claim in a single-car accident. Determining Liability The first step in filing a claim for a single-car accident is to determine liability. Liability refers to who is legally responsible for the accident. In a typical two-car accident, liability is usually assigned to one of the drivers involved. In a single-car accident, you are essentially claiming that your own actions or external factors caused the accident. Liability can be established in various ways: Negligence: If you were negligent in your actions, such as speeding, running a red light, or texting while driving, your own negligence may be the cause of the accident. Mechanical Failure: If a mechanical failure in your vehicle, such as brake failure, caused the accident, you may have a claim against the vehicle manufacturer or a maintenance provider in the form of a product liability claim. Road Conditions: Poor road conditions, such as potholes, poorly marked construction zones, or lack of proper signage, can lead to accidents, and you may have a claim against the responsible government agency. Wildlife or Weather: If an animal darted in front of your car, or adverse weather conditions caused the accident, you may have a claim if it can be shown that you reacted reasonably given the circumstances. Insurance Coverage The ability to file a claim for a single-car accident largely depends on the type of insurance coverage you have. There are several types of insurance coverage that may come into play: Liability Insurance: This covers damages and injuries you cause to others. If you were at fault in a single-car accident, your liability insurance may cover damages to others involved or their property. Comprehensive Insurance: This coverage typically includes damages to your vehicle resulting from non-collision events, such as hitting an animal or damage from natural disasters. If your single-car accident was caused by an event covered by your comprehensive insurance, you may be able to file a claim.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age: This coverage can apply to a single-car accident if the responsible party is uninsured or underinsured or if you are the victim of a hit-and-run. Gathering Evidence To strengthen your claim in a single-car accident, it's crucial to gather evidence. This may include: Witness Statements: If there were any witnesses to the accident, obtain their contact information and statements about what they observed. Police Report: If the police were called to the scene, a police report will be generated. This report can be valuable in documenting the accident and its cause. Photos and Videos:  Take pictures and videos of the accident spot, including your vehicle’s damage, the road situation, and any relatable traffic signals or road signs. Maintenance Records: If mechanical failure is a potential cause of the accident, provide maintenance records to show that your vehicle was in good working order. Medical Records: If you sustained injuries, keep records of medical treatment and expenses related to the accident. Filing A Claim Once you’ve determined liability and gathered the necessary evidence, it’s time to file a claim with your insurance agency. Be prepared to provide detailed information about the accident, including the date, time, location, and any relevant circumstances. Your insurance company will investigate the claim and, depending on the circumstances, may approve it. Possible Challenges As mentioned by the Chicago car accident lawyers at Smith LaCien LLP,  a claim for a single-car accident can be more challenging than in two-car accidents because there's no other driver's insurance to turn to. You may encounter several challenges: Policy Limitations: Your policy may have limitations on the types of single-car accidents it covers. Read your policy carefully to understand the extent of your coverage. Deductibles: You may have to pay a deductible before your insurance coverage kicks in. Make sure you understand your policy's deductible requirements. Coverage Denial: Insurance companies may deny a claim if they believe the accident was the result of intentional or reckless behavior or if the event is not covered by your policy. Disputes: If your claim is denied or you're unhappy with the insurance company's offer, you may need to engage in negotiations or, in some cases, consider legal action. Legal Considerations If your single-car accident claim is denied, or if you believe you're not being treated fairly by your insurance company, you may need to seek legal counsel. An attorney experienced in personal injury and insurance claims can provide guidance on how to proceed and help you understand your legal rights. Filing a claim in a single-car accident is possible, but the outcome depends on various factors, including liability, insurance coverage, and the circumstances of the accident. If you find yourself in such a situation, it's essential to act promptly, gather evidence, and understand the terms of your insurance policy. Additionally, consider consulting with legal experts to ensure that your rights are protected and that you receive fair compensation for any damages or injuries resulting from the accident.
